Carthel L. Hankins, 81, of Forrest City, Arkansas passed away Wednesday, November 6, 2013 in Wynne, Arkansas. He was born July 31, 1932 to Verner Hankins and Dorothy Roderick Hankins in Tilton, Arkansas.

He is survived by one daughter, Barbara French, of Forrest City, Arkansas; one grandchild, James French, one great- grandchild, Lauren French, and two sisters, Patsy Rhodes, of Wynne, Arkansas and Sherri (Wayne) Catillar, of Cadwell, Arkansas and a host of nieces, nephews and cousins.

He was preceded in death by his parents, one grandson, Frank French, two brothers, Ivan Hankins, and Norman Hankins, and one sister Mary Crim.

Mr. Hankins was in the United States Army and Navy. Where he earned four bronze stars from the Korean War.
